The Student Nursing Assistant supports the nursing team in delivering compassionate patient care under supervision,

This role assists with daily living activities, hygiene, mobility, and provides comfort measures for patients,

Job Qualifications/Education/Training/Certification/Licensure

Currently enrolled in nursing school, with at least 1 clinical completed,

Two clinicals preferred,

Basic knowledge of patient care procedures,

Strong communication and interpersonal skills,

Ability to work collaboratively within a healthcare team,

Special Equipment/Skills

Electric beds, ventilators, power equipment, computers, monitoring equipment,

Job Function Category

Job Functions

Answers call lights and assist patients promptly and courteously,

Contributes to the unit s overall patient satisfaction score by doing regular rounding, escalation of complaints and providing service recovery,

Assist patients with bathing, grooming, dressing, and toileting,

Help patients with mobility, including transfers, walking, and repositioning,

Support meal assistance and observe dietary restrictions as directed,

Monitor and document basic vital signs such as temperature, pulse, and respiration, as instructed,

Promptly report to the RN any abnormal readings or patient observations identified while performing tasks delegated by the RN,

Maintain cleanliness and safety in patient care areas,

Provide emotional support, listen to patient concerns, and communicate observations to nursing staff,

Help with stocking supplies and preparing rooms for admissions and discharges,

Blood Glucose Sampling, if applicable,

Other duties as assigned, as appropriate,
